AFI – The Art of Drowning – Review

AFI

The Art of Drowning (Nitro)
by Tim Den

At least now AFI can say “we have one album that doesn’t completely suck.” The Art of Drowning is (thank god) a lot less melodramatic and self-centered than their last full-length (the wannabe-hardcore Black Sails in the Sunset), realizing that all the posturing in the world can’t save a bad song. Including more cohesive structure and thought-out melodies (in both instrumentation and vocals), this just might be the first step for AFI to come out of the bumbling mist and see songwriting clearly.
